Fitch downgrades Kuwait to “AA-“, with stable outlook

The downgrade reflects ongoing political constraints on decision-making that hinder addressing structural challenges related to heavy oil dependence.
  • The downgrade reflects ongoing political constraints on decision-making that hinder addressing structural challenges related to heavy oil dependence
  • There has been a lack of meaningful underlying fiscal adjustment to recent oil-price shocks and the outlook for reforms remains weak

Lebanon to import power from Jordan via Syria to boost ailing grid

The agreement signed by Energy Minister Walid Fayad with his Jordanian and Syrian counterparts is expected to give Lebanon two...
  • Lebanon has not had round-the-clock mains electricity since the end of the 1975-1990 civil war.
  • But an unprecedented financial crisis has led to power cuts lasting 22 hours a day, forcing most Lebanese to rely on expensive private generators.
